When I make green beans, I do 1 lb of green beans, 1/4 c. chicken broth, about 2 tbsp of butter, 1/8 tsp. garlic powder, 1/4 tsp. pepper, and 1/2 tsp. salt, 1/4 c. of onions, and 1/4 of cooked bacon, and just simmer it all together. It's delicious! DH loves it, and he says it tastes just like Texas Roadhouse! :)
